Handover Note — Q3 Cash-Flow Forecast

Hi Selwyn,

Passing you the Q3 forecast file before I head off. Short version for the branch managers: inflows look steady thanks to the Pellgrave renewals, but August gets tight because the Ostermoor fit-out payments land all at once. I've built in a 10% buffer and flagged the two slow-paying accounts for chasing. Branches should hold discretionary spend until September. One thing I haven't shared widely yet — the context sits below.

Best,
Nadia

board note of yahig-yahif: Silmirox Works plans to raise the Aldius list price by 18.5 percent in January. The steering committee signed off on a budget of $141.9 million for Project Tamix. The renewal with Eliysek Logistics closes at $114.1 million a year, 18.9 percent below the last contract. Project Gordor slips by a full year because of the supplier delay.

Heads up: if the Lintrock baseline file in the Quarrow repo drifts from main, CI fails with a "stale baseline" error even when the code is fine. Quick fix is to regenerate the baseline on a clean checkout and re-push. If a customer build is blocked, confirm the failing run matches the token below before escalating.

build token for yadug-yagag: htk21_c863c33eb8b82c0c9c152

# Client setup for the Crateflow pick-list optimizer.
# This client talks to the internal routing service (Binwise) that
# scores pick paths across the Halverton and Dunmore warehouses.
# Requests are rate-limited to 50/s per credential; the optimizer
# batches, so you shouldn't hit that in normal use. Contractors get
# a scoped credential — don't reuse it in other tools, and rotate
# via the platform portal when your engagement ends.
# The key for the Binwise service follows.

app token of hawif-kafof = kto15_B3AN0KfpZRy4TLc

Runbook: Formula Sandbox (Calcmere)

Quick one for the sync — user-supplied formulas now run inside the Hermeton sandbox with a 2s CPU cap. If the sandbox worker won't boot, it's almost always a missing env entry. Check the worker's environment file and make sure it contains this line:

secret setting of tajof-bahif: COURIER_KEY3=65d